> Hi Kevin,
> Make sure:
>
> BUS2012 is delegated system-wide to your customised subtype.
>
> Your customised subtype specifies your new "display" method that calls
> ME23N as the default method of the object in the basic data. Ideally
> you should "redefine" the inherited "display" method and include your
> call to ME23N in the redefined method.
>
> Once your subtype and method is being used instead of the standard object
> type and method
> the authorization issue should no longer occur.

> Hi,
>
> I am currently working on 40B upgrade to 46C.  I have a few questions on
> the workflow upgrade concerning PO release workflow.  I have a
> customised sub object type using BUS2012 as supertype for the PO release
> workflow.
>
> 1. It seems that when click on Objects and Attachments button at
> Workplace (Workflow), Method "Display"
>    of BUS2012 will be executed.  The method is calling Transaction
> ME23.  Using Enjoy screen is the
>    standard here at Monash.  So, I would like to create a new Method at
> the customised sub object type
>    cloning "Display" to call transaction ME23N.  The question is how do
> I link the Objects and
>    Attachments button to the new Method instead of "Display?
>
> 2. We are taking tcode authorisation ME23 away.  So nobody can access
> ME23 but ME23N.  However, it seems
>    ME23 is always required for the Objects and Attachments button to
> work otherwise an error message
>    WL 210 "Error triggering default method for object "PO number"" will
> come up.  I have changed the          "Display" method to call ME23N and
> no code in the Object program has ME23.  This error message still
> comes up unless tcode ME23 authorisation is given then the error will be
> disappeared.  Where is the       authorisation check on tcode ME23
> coming from?  How can I get rid of it?
